Base Information Edit
  • Chemical Name:[(η(5)-cyclopentadienyl)Re(NO)(P(C6H5)3)(methylidene)]PF6
  • CAS No.:71763-23-0
  • Molecular Formula:C24H22NOPRe*F6P
  • Molecular Weight:702.59

synthetic route:
Guidance literature:
In dichloromethane; -78°C, 40 min.; solvent removed in vac. at -23°C, residue washed with cold CHCl3 at -23°C, filtration at 25°C, washing with cold hexane, drying under vac.;
DOI:10.1021/ja00365a027
Guidance literature:
In [D3]acetonitrile; Re complex and ferricinium cation were combined in CD3CN at -78°C and warmed up; monitored by (1)H- and (31)P-NMR, not isolated;
DOI:10.1021/ja00258a062
Guidance literature:
In dichloromethane; stirred at -78°C for 15 min, warmed to 25°C and stirred for 30 min; evapn. in vac., dissolving in a small amount of CHCl3, filtration, recrystn. (acetone/ether; CHCl3/ether); Kinetics;
DOI:10.1021/ja00356a019
